Explore the Wonders of Weymouth and the Jurassic Coast with a Rental Car
By renting a car in Weymouth, you unlock the freedom to explore the stunning coastline at your own pace. The area is renowned for its coastal beauty, and with your own vehicle, you can easily visit the famous Jurassic Coast,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Stretching over 95 miles, this remarkable coastline offers a journey through 185 million years of Earth’s history, with dramatic cliffs, hidden coves, and fossil-rich beaches that tell the story of our planet’s ancient past.
The Jurassic Coast is a treasure trove for geology enthusiasts and casual explorers alike. Drive to the breathtaking Durdle Door, an iconic limestone arch, or spend the day at Lulworth Cove, known for its clear waters and stunning rock formations. These locations are just a short drive from Weymouth and offer unforgettable views that will leave you in awe of nature’s artistry.
Weymouth itself is home to several attractions that are best explored with the convenience of a rental car. Visit the Weymouth Beach, one of the finest sandy beaches in the UK, perfect for families, sun-seekers, and water sports enthusiasts. The historic Nothe Fort offers a glimpse into the town’s military past, with exhibits and panoramic views over the harbor. And for those interested in marine life, the Sea Life Centre in Weymouth is a must-visit, providing an interactive and educational experience for visitors of all ages.
Extend Your Journey: Day Trips from Weymouth
Weymouth’s central location in Dorset makes it an ideal starting point for day trips to other nearby attractions. Drive your rental car to Dorchester, the county town of Dorset, known for its Roman history and literary connections to Thomas Hardy. Explore the Dorset County Museum and take a stroll through the town’s charming streets, where history and culture blend seamlessly.
For a unique experience, head to the Isle of Portland, a rugged limestone island that offers stunning coastal walks and panoramic views of the English Channel. Portland is also famous for its role in the 2012 Olympic Games, as the site of the sailing events, and for its rich maritime history.
Another excellent destination is Abbotsbury, a quintessential English village known for its Swannery, where you can witness hundreds of swans in their natural habitat, and the stunning Abbotsbury Subtropical Gardens, which offer a lush, green escape.
